Please go to the Financial Times site to read about how government cuts can affect charities (you need to register but it is FREE). Our CEO Jo Ansell talks about how even small reductions can hurt services.
"Jo Ansell, chief executive of Providence Row, a London-based charity for the homeless, said such organisations were already starting to feel the effect of cuts. "We know there have been major [local authority] cuts, and they've passed some of that on to us," she said. "Although we understand their situation, the impact of losing a relatively small sum risks reducing our small team of two down to one - halving our capacity in this area."
